You can find Grand Teton National Park in which U.S. state?

The Grand Tetons are in the U.S. state of Wyoming.

  • Region: Northwestern Wyoming, just south of Yellowstone National Park.
  • Valley: The mountain range towers over the valley known as Jackson Hole.
  • County: Located in Teton County, Wyoming.

Saffron, the world’s most expensive spice, is derived from what source?

Saffron comes from the three tiny red stigmas inside the purple flower of the Crocus sativus, commonly known as the saffron crocus.

What year did Labor Day became an official U.S. federal holiday in America?

Labor Day became an official U.S. federal holiday on June 28, 1894, when President Grover Cleveland signed the legislation into law.

  • First Celebration: The first unofficial Labor Day was celebrated on Tuesday, September 5, 1882, in New York City. 
  • State Recognition: Oregon was the first state to pass an official law recognizing the holiday on February 21, 1887, with about 30 states celebrating it by 1894. 
  • The Law: Congress rushed to pass the legislation in the summer of 1894 following intense labor unrest and the violent Pullman Strike. You can read more about the timeline on the U.S. Department of Labor History Page.
